This RZ500 is an original, completely stock example with no
modifications whatsoever. Full
documentation including original Bill of
Sale, all receipts, and complete maintenance and repair logs since new. Legally imported to the USA from Canada in June 1997. All
import documents included. Clean Arizona title. Includes
Both original keys, original owners manual, original tool
bag and complete original tools, Yamaha Service Manual (Canadian Version), more
than 100 OEM spare parts including many hard to find spares. Comes with magazines featuring the RZ500 from the period and
a TAMIYA RZV500R model kit. Condition
Very nice original condition, unmolested, unmodified, and
extremely well looked after bike. There is nothing missing and all fasteners
are correct OEM. The paint and metal work are excellent. There is a fairing
crack in the lower left side fairing. This is covered by the belly faring and
can’t be seen; however this should be repaired at some point. The bike is currently licensed and insured in Arizona and
runs as it did when new. Repair History
The bike has had two “garage accidents” resulting in a
dented gas tank and a cracked upper fairing. The gas tank dent was
professionally pounded out and repaired without any body filler. The fairing
was plastic welded. Both the fairing and gas tank were expertly painted by Art
Line Painting in Toronto. The bike also had a 3 MPH tip over resulting in scratches to
the left fairing. This panel was also touched up by Art Line Painting in
Toronto. The paint repairs are excellent and completely match the OEM paint.
See photos or ask for specific photos and I’ll provide them. The motor has been repaired twice; once in 1994 (6,672 KM) to
replace a crankshaft bearing and once in 2002 (10,656 Km) to replace a
crankshaft seal. In both instances, no short cuts were taken; all seals,
o-rings and gaskets were replaced in addition to the failed part. |
